首页 » 技术SOS » 消费电子 » 显示技术 » 关于摩擦试验机的一些资料有人可以提供一些吗?

关于摩擦试验机的一些资料有人可以提供一些吗?

助工
2007-10-13 14:27:12
有了解摩擦试验机的朋友吗?我的毕业设计题目是屏显示材料端面摩擦磨损试验机设计。可是我在网上找不到半点有用的资料。有人能提供一些关于这方面的资料吗?小弟感激不尽!
关键词: 电路, 摩擦试验机  

最佳回复

高工
2007-10-13 14:37:00
1楼

新型摩擦磨损试验机测试系统开发 向东湖,唐群国 (华中科技大学,湖北武汉430074) The Implement of Test System for New Type Friction and Wear Tester XIANGDong hu,TANG Qun guo ( Huazhong University of Science and Technology ,Wuhan 430074 ,China) 摘要:介绍了一种新型水润滑端面摩擦磨损试验机的计算机辅助测试系统,该系统主要以传感器、A T89C51 单片机和计算机组成。对硬件结构、软件设计和数字滤波做了重点阐述。 关键词:单片机;测试系统;摩擦磨损试验机 中图分类号: TP274 文献标识码:B 文章编号:1001 2257 (2005) 02 0074 02 收稿日期:2004 10 27 Abstract :This paper int roduces t he implement of test system composed of sensor s ,A T89C51 sin2 gle chip microcomp uter and comp uter for a new type of water lubrication f riction and wear tester . The design of hardware and sof tware are emp ha2 sized. Key words : sngle chip microcomp uter ; test system ;fiction and wear tester 0 引言 摩擦磨损试验在摩擦学的研究中是很重要的,了解摩擦磨损过程中摩擦系数变化特征对于分析和评价摩擦磨损特性很有意义,因此,出于对水润滑条件下材料摩擦磨损特性研究的需要,开发了一台水润滑摩擦磨损试验机,并就其测试系统做出论述。 1 系统结构原理 系统的结构原理如图1 所示。三相异步电动机通过主轴带动上试样旋转,同时通过变频器调速系统来控制电机的转速。上下试样之间的压力通过对液压系统进行加载来实现,压力的大小通过负荷传感器进行测量。摩擦力矩的测定是由上、下试样间 图1 试验机工作原理 的摩擦力传递至下主轴产生回转力矩,通过固定在下主轴的力矩拉绳,直接作用在一个测力传感器上来测定的。给水盒的进水口通水后试样就工作在水 润滑条件下。当然,这种结构也可以用于其它介质条件和干摩擦条件。 2 测试电路硬件设计 2. 1 设计技术要求 a. 1 路压力,1 路摩擦力信号输入。 b. 对采集到的数据保存并进行处理,显示2 路 测量参数和参数关系曲线。 c. 工作稳定,抗干扰性能强,测试精度高。 2. 2 电路设计 电气测量原理如图2 所示。根据总体设计要 图2 电气测量原理框图 求,选用A TMEL 公司生产的A T89C51 单片机,并以其为核心设计硬件和软件。2 路传感器信号通过模拟多路转换开关CD4051 ,经采样保持器L F398采样保持后进入AD574 芯片进行转换,转换后的数据存储在数据存储器中。CD4051 是一种8 路输入通道,1 路输出的集成芯片,由P1 口的低3 位选择通道轮流切换2路传感器与A/ D 转换器的通道。D574 是12 位的逐次比较式A/ D 转换芯片, 可在25μs 内完成一次转换,并将数据锁存在其输出锁存器中,取- 5~ + 5 V 双极性输入, 单片机执行外部数据存储器写指令时,WR 为0 ,使得CE 为1 ,CS 为0 ,R/ C 为0 ,A0 为0 ,启动AD574 ,12/ 8 直接接地,使输出结果格式采用高8 位、低4 位,2 次读取的方法。STS 引脚与外部中断0 引脚P3. 2 相连, 单片机通过P3. 2 线查询STS 脚状态,当STS为0 时,表明转换结束。采用查询方式读取转换结果。A T89C51 有4 kB 的E2 PROM 和256 B 的RAM ,因此扩展1 片数据存储器(6264) ,6264 是8kB ×8 位的随机数据存储器,寻址范围8 kB ,地址范围8000H~FFFFH ,采集到的数据存入此数据存储器。将单片机串行口与PC 机的RS232 接口连接可以实现串行通信,并用1 片MAX232 来转换电平[1 ] 。 3 软件系统 系统以单片机和PC 机为测试系统核心。单片机主程序主要完成复位,包括存储区的初始化、标志位清零等,子程序包括A/ D 转换、数据处理、数据存储和线性补偿等程序,下位机程序用汇编语言编写。PC 机程序主要完成串口通讯、标度变换、数字滤波和图形处理等,上位机程序用VC 编写。下面重点介绍一下通讯程序设计。该系统中通信协议采用常用的“9600 ,8 ,N ,1”协议,即波特率为9 600 bit/ s ,无校验,每次数据是8 位,停止位为1 位。 3. 1 串行通讯下位机程序 单片机的系统晶振频率为11. 059 2 MHz ,选用定时器T1 作为波特率发生器,并让其工作于方式2 。另外设置PCON 的SMOD 位为1 。设T1 的初 始值为N ,即TH1 = TL 1 = N 。为了使波特率为9 600 bit/ s ,经计算可知N = FA H。单片机每次采集的数据放入累加器A ,然后立刻将其发送出去。 单片机发送程序如下。 START : MOV PCON , # 80H ;SMOD = 1 MOV TMOD , # 20H ;定时器T1 工作于方 式2 MOV TH1 , # 0FA H MOV TL1 , # 0FA H SETB EA ;开CPU 中断 SETB ET1 ;开T1 中断 SETB TR1 ;启动定时器1 CLR TI ;清TI SETB ES ;开串行口中断 MOV SCON , # 40H ;设定串行口工作方式1 MOV SBUF ,A ;发送数据 WAIT :JBC TI ,WAIT ;等待发送完毕 CLR TI ;清TI 3. 2 串行通讯上位机程序 PC 机的接收程序是基于Visual C + + 编写的,通过其自带的MSComm 控件实现与单片机的串行通信[2 ] 。MSComm 控件提供了2 种处理通信的方法,即事件驱动方式和查询方式。事件驱动方式利用该控件的OnComm 事件捕获并处理串口通信事件,实时性强,为此可采用这种方式。在程序中建立一个MSComm 类对象,如m_comm. ,在串行通讯前对串口进行初始化。 m_comm. SetCommPort (1) ; / / 设置端口为 COM1 m_Comm. Set Set tings ("9600 ,n ,8 ,1" ) ; / / 数 据帧格式 m_Comm. Set Inp utMode (1) ; / / 设置缓冲区 大小 m_Comm. Set Inp utMode (1) ; / / 二进制方式 m_ Comm. SetRThreshold ( 1) ; / / 引发On2 Comm 事件 在程序中利用MSComm 控件的方法Get Inp ut() 函数从串口缓冲区读取数据,但是由于Get Inp ut函数所返回的数据类型为VARIAN T 型,所以使用相应的处理函数将其转化为B YTE 类型后再对所读取的数据进行其它处理。 3. 3 数字滤波 对于采集到数据,由于各种噪声干扰的存在,使得系统采集到的数据有一定的波动,数据偏离其真实值。系统除了在硬件上采用了一定的抗干扰技术,还有必要采用数字滤波技术进一步处理数据,以消除试验机工作过程中的高频干扰信号和周期性脉动信号。 由于强电磁干扰引起的大幅度扰动和偶然出现的跳码干扰,用程序判断滤波方法剔除非正常数据的采入。即 当| Pi - Pi - 1 | ≤C,取Pi ; 当| Pi - Pi - 1 | C,取Pi - 1 ; 式中 Pi , Pi - 1 当前和前一次的采样值C 规定的采样偏差绝对值 对于试验机工作过程中周期性脉动带来的影响,采用滑动算术平均值滤波方法可以平滑加工信号,剔除信号中出现的周期性震荡干扰。其实现方法为: Yn = 1 N ∑ n- i i = 0 Yn - i 式中 Yn 第K 次采样N 项平均值 Yn - i 往前滑动第i 次的采样值 N 平均项数 4 结束语 本试验机的开发为水润滑等条件下对材料开展大量摩擦磨损性能的研究奠定了基础,很好地实现了信号采集、数据处理及曲线绘制,具有采样精度高、数据处理快等优点,使试验精度和试验效率大大提高。 参考文献: [1 ] 刘艳玲. 用MAX232 实现MCS 51 单片机与PC 机的 通信[J ] . 天津理工学院学报,1999 ,15 (2) :32 - 34. [2 ] 李现勇. Visual C + + 串口通信技术与工程实践[M] . 北京:人民邮电出版社,2003. 作者简介:向东湖 (1979 - ) ,男,湖北巴东人,华中科技大学 机械学院硕士研究生,主要从事水液压传动及测试技术的研究。